2. Legal Framework for Cryptocurrencies in Thailand
The legal framework surrounding cryptocurrencies in Thailand has evolved over the years. Initially, there was a lack of clear regulations, leading to uncertainty among users. However, the Thai government has since taken steps to establish a more structured approach to regulate the cryptocurrency market.
In 2018, the Thai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) issued regulations that classified digital assets as securities if they meet certain criteria. This classification has implications for the trading and exchange of cryptocurrencies in Thailand.

6. Exchange and Trading Platforms in Thailand
Several exchanges and trading platforms facilitate the buying, selling, and trading of cryptocurrencies in Thailand. These platforms include:
Bitkub: A popular cryptocurrency exchange in Thailand, offering a wide range of digital assets.
Coins TH: Another well-known exchange, providing services in both Thai and Chinese.
Binance: The global exchange, with a significant user base in Thailand, offers a variety of services, including spot trading and futures trading.
